Great camping tent for solo use or two cozy campers
I recently purchased a 13 ft Avalon to set up on my camping property. I realized once I have this larger tent set up I'm probably not going to want to take it down. So for a couple events this summer and while I prepared a tent pad for the Avalon I decided to pick up this smaller 8 ft regatta.Once you know what you're doing it sets up pretty quickly. Definitely faster than the 20 minutes they claim. I can do it in about 10 minutes easily. Just stake the perimeter, insert the poles and finish by staking out the guidelines.Construction seems very durable. I don't see any issues with the floor but I do put a tarp underneath it mainly just to protect it from punctures. Depending on how tightly you steak in front of the door it can be difficult to zip the bottom parts of the door completely closed. I really don't see it being an issue because there is enough overlap to prevent water from getting inside.As far as livable space is concerned I put a twin air bed inside mine. You can just fit one in between the sides or back of the tent and the pole. Leaving you with the other half of the tent to store your gear or whatever you want. While this tent would work for two people I think it would be very cozy. The center pole just limits the space inside but I think the extra headroom and ease of setup from this design is worth it.I feel that for the price this is a great tent to have if you are car camping and want something that is going to last you a long time as long as you take care of it. This is my first canvas tent. I've owned innumerable nylon tents over my lifetime and nylon invariably degrades from sunlight. Cotton canvas needs its own special care to keep away mildew and such. But I think for long-term durability and abrasion resistance it's a much better choice than nylon tents. Also nylon tents getting incredibly hot in the sun canvas is going to do a better job of keeping the tent cooler.

Excellent tent!!!
Love it!I've tested this tent for almost a month in my back yard and it's been great!We had 40 degree to 80 degree weather with some days of high wind, rain, and some sunny and calm. My thoughts so far; it does well in the rain (no leaks), it can handle the wind, and if you open the ventilation in a hot day it's ok, but it is definitely hotter inside than outside.The tent is meant for cold weather though, and it did well in 40 degrees. I used a space heater and it was able to keep the tent at 65 degrees all night without any issues. I also purchased and used a tent stove, which is a bit harder to regulate so it made the tent too hot, but it worked great too!Easy to setup and take down. Did it all by myself and it takes 2-3 hours to put it up and depending on how you setup the inside 1-5 hours to bring it down (I had a tent stove, cot, table, etc. and it took 5).I'm heading to Fairbanks Alaska soon so I'll let you all know how it fairs in some of the coldest temps on the planet! ;)That said, I think it will do pretty well!
